LA JOLLA (KUSI) - Woman's World Record for the longest "open salt-water" scuba dive was set Saturday in La Jolla.
Diver Cristi Quill is the first woman to ever attempt to beat the record for longest scuba dive.
The current record is 51 hours and is held by a man in Egypt. Quill surpassed his 51 hour mark, but some final time calculations need to be finished before she can be named the overall World Record Holder.
Quill's mother died of breast cancer, so she plans to donate all the money she earned to the American Cancer Society.
